On average across the year,
no, Minnesota, United States is not hotter than
Conway, Arkansas
.
Minnesota, United States has an average temperature of 7°C/45°F and Conway, Arkansas has an average temperature of 17°C/63°F.
Minnesota, United States's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 28°C/82°F, which is not hotter than Conway, Arkansas's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 33°C/91°F).
On average across the year, yes, Minnesota, United States is colder than Conway, Arkansas . Minnesota, United States has an average minimum temperature of 2°C/36°F and Conway, Arkansas has an average minimum temperature of 12°C/54°F.
On average across the year,
no, Minnesota, United States has less rain than
Conway, Arkansas. Minnesota, United States has an average annual rainfall of 821mm and Conway, Arkansas has an average annual rainfall of 1589mm.
Minnesota, United States's wettest month is May, with an average monthly rainfall of 121mm, which is drier than Conway, Arkansas's wettest month (also May, with an average monthly rainfall of 195mm).
